Question

Lorsque nous créer des procédures stockées dans Visual Studio (avec l'extension .sql) l'encodage du fichier est automatiquement "Unicode (UTF-8 avec signature) - page de Codes 65001'.

Cela provoque la nôtre DBA problèmes que leurs scripts ne l'aime pas.

Nous devons aller manuellement et de modification de leur "faire de l'europe Occidentale (windows) - page de Codes 1252'.

Cela ne semble être le cas depuis que nous avons mis à niveau pour VS 2008 à partir de 2005.Quelqu'un peut-il expliquer ce qui se passe et comment l'arrêter?

Était-ce utile?

La solution

Je pense que quelqu'un a été confronté à un problème semblable à la vôtre et avait la solution de contournement suivante qui est affiché à

http://connect.microsoft.com/VisualStudio/feedback/Workaround.aspx?FeedbackID=319830

Autres conseils

Pour résumer le lien fourni par Codeslayer (dans le cas où l'url de la page de modifications)...

Modifier le fichier sql templates pour le codage ANSI en l'ouvrant avec le bloc-notes et puis de le sauvegarder comme un fichier ANSI.Vous pouvez faire de même pour les fichiers déjà créés.\Common7 ools emplates\Projet De Base De Données Articles

Vous avez juste fait notre DBA est très heureux!

Pour Visual Studio 2010, il y a un autre ensemble de fichiers, vous devez mettre à jour:

C:\Program Files (x86)\Microsoft Visual Studio 10.0\VSTSDB\Extensions\SqlServer\Articles

Licencié sous: CC-BY-SA avec attribution
Non affilié à StackOverflow
scroll top